Being a parent, each one of us wants our children to be RESPONSIBLE, HAPPY, SUCCESSFUL.

When going through this many of us usually lose our temper and irritated and end up being scolding and punishing the kid when he is not doing things the way we want. Rather than issuing a positive guidance we unknowingly put them under stress and so they would either cease to communicate with us and would start maintaining a distance or even, some of them would start back answering. None of these are desired.

To that we must know child psychology in the correct manner.We must be able to reach our child through the assistance of positive emotions. We must put on positive emotion with each incident whether we are studying, communicating with our friends and relatives and any other activity that we would want our children to join daily experience of our children.They must be having fun, enjoyment, emotional security that is not of an outside origin.

  • Everyday do an activity that your child enjoys most doing with you
  • Highlight whenever the child is correct or doing something positive
  • Involve them in activities that develops their competency and skills
  • Nurture the natural talent in them and try to understand what they are passionate about.
TRADITIONAL INDIAN VALUES FOR MODERN KIDS

Set an example of full fledged caring and sharing with them or with any other family member.

Developing positive emotion between children and parents and establishing connection with their heart is the most effective way of disciplining them. However, balance between love and discipline is also important.
